Ukraine will be the first country outside the EU to join Roam like at Home: Denys Shmyhal
Ukraine continues to achieve significant results in sectoral integration with the European Union. This was emphasized by Prime Minister of Ukraine Denys Shmyhal during a session of the Cabinet of Ministers on June 18.
The Head of Government said that the European Parliament had endorsed the prolongation of the “transport visa-free regime” for Ukraine until the end of 2025.
"Thus, the Agreement has been extended for the fourth time. Ukrainian carriers will not need special permits in the future," said Denys Shmyhal.
Moreover, according to him, the European Commission has approved Ukraine's accession to the EU Roam like at Home policy. The policy allows Ukrainians to avoid paying roaming charges for phone calls and mobile Internet use in the 27 countries of the European Union.
“We expect that the EU Council will soon approve this decision and from the beginning of 2026 Ukraine will become part of the single European communication space,” the Prime Minister emphasized and added that no country outside the European Union had joined the Roam like at Home policy so far.
“We consider this as a high appreciation of our European integration efforts,” emphasized Denys Shmyhal.
